How did the early Romans react to the early Christians living amongst them?
iren [92.7K]

Answer: Over time, the Christian church and faith grew more organized. In 313 AD, the Emperor Constantine issued the Edict of Milan, which accepted Christianity: 10 years later, it had become the official religion of the Roman Empire.

Why are the volcanoes on the Hawaiian Islands northwest of the big island of Hawaii no longer erupting?
lyudmila [28]
<span>The pacific plate is moving very slowly and as it does, some of the thermal vents are closed over until a new weak spot in the Earths crust moves over the magma chamber, allowing for it to break through when enough pressure build up.</span>
